Description of scientific projects
My work focuses on the evaluation and improvement of IPCC class climate models, especially with regard to their polar simulations. I am the main developer of the GFDL sea ice model. I also study the ice-albedo feedback in climate models: its role in climate change, variation between models, and potential for inducing nonlinear climate change. Another branch of my work involves the role ocean heat transport and uptake and their roles in polar and global climate change.
